This invention describes a way to create augmented reality art. A user points an AR device, like a special headset or tablet, at a real-world scene, and the device automatically finds basic shapes, such as edges, in the image. The user then picks one of these shapes, and the device turns it into a 3D object, for example, by stretching it out or spinning it, and displays it as an overlay on the real scene.
Why it matters: Filed before widespread consumer AR devices and advanced computer vision libraries. Today, the necessary hardware and software frameworks are readily available, making real-time 2D feature detection and 3D generation more practical.
